What iFood Wanted

Since iFood was founded in 2011, it has grown into Latin America’s largest restaurant delivery service, with more than 80% market share over the Brazilian food delivery sector. In 2023, iFood serviced over 40 million monthly users and worked alongside 330,000 restaurants and 200,000 delivery drivers. iFood’s impact on the Brazilian economy is also substantial, with a contribution of $97B in gross production value, according to a 2022 survey by FIPE (Economic Research Institute Foundation). 

But such high demand doesn’t just happen: creating quality experiences for diners, restaurants, and brands has always been a top priority for iFood. To continue delivering excellence, the iFood team wanted to upgrade and scale their promoted listings feature across multiple areas of their app, reaching even more diners throughout Brazil.

The iFood team also needed to expand on their existing in-house self-serve solution -- they needed scalable ad serving infrastructure that could be built on top of their existing investment, without an overcomplicated integration process.

The Challenge

Before their partnership with Kevel, the iFood team was manually running their promoted listings business with an internal ad server that didn’t allow for dynamic, stand-out promoted listings. Although iFood’s technical team was able to launch an in-house self-serve system, this solution had a low adoption rate and wasn’t built to scale. At the time, iFood was only serving ads in one placement.

With a monthly audience in the tens of millions, iFood’s team knew they were capable of more; they wanted to empower restaurants and brands to engage effectively with their millions of users by delivering the right ads at the right time. Key ad serving functions, like pacing and targeting, became essential for iFood’s advertisers to effectively reach their target diners. iFood needed a way to deliver this functionality alongside important metrics like conversions and performance to advertisers -- without sacrificing everything they’d already built.

Dynamic sponsored ads 

Before Kevel, the iFood team’s internal ad server didn’t allow for dynamic, eye-catching ads. To provide the best possible experience for both diners and advertisers, iFood wanted to upgrade the look and location of their sponsored listings. 

Currently, Kevel powers iFood’s promoted listings across the app’s home, category, and search pages -- upping iFood’s ad placements from just one to six. This significant increase in ad placements played a key role in iFood’s hugely profitable ad business, alongside other Kevel features like adQuery, which provided highly targeted and relevant promoted listings within each page.
